简介ssh是一个协议,OpenSSH是其中一个开源实现,paramiko是Python一个库,实现了SSHv2协议(底层使用cryptography)。有了Paramiko以后,我们就可以在Python代码中直接使用SSH协议对远程服务器执行操作,而不是通过ssh命令对远程服务器进行操作。由于paramiko属于第三方库,所以需要我们先安装。paramico介绍paramiko包含两个核心组件:
转载 2024-01-12 12:38:49
116阅读
1.Struts1工作原理.在web应用程序启动就会加载ActionServlet,ActionServlet从配置文件struts-config.xml中读取配置信息,并把它们存放到各种配置对象中。用户发起请求后,按如下步骤执行:(1)用户请求以HTTP方式传输到服务器上,接受请求是ActionServlet. (2)ActionServlet接收到请求后,会查找Struts-config
原创 2014-10-08 19:41:45
1309阅读
    这几天一直在学习使用SSH2框架,对于框架本身使用并不是很困难,相信经过多锻炼就能够熟练掌握框架使用,让我匪夷所思是在使用框架时候感觉很熟悉,好像在哪里用过似得。就在某次查看代码时候突然闪现了一个想法,SSH2框架和经典三层很相似,当然经过翻阅资料发现我想法还是有理论依据,接下来将会证实该猜想。一、SSH2初识 &nbsp
很久没有写东西了,最近开始转Java,学习ssh2框架从今天开始将自己学习ssh2框架东西记录下来。什么是SSH2框架。好处在哪里?SSH2框架SSH2主要内容包括:Struts2、Hibernate、Spring典型J2EE三层结构,分为表现层、中间层(业务逻辑层)和数据服务层。三层体系将业务规则、数据访问及合法性校验等工作放在中间层处理。客户端不直接与数据库交互,而是通过组件与中间层建
转载 2023-10-14 10:05:41
63阅读
php远程copy文件以及在远程服务器中执行命令时,所用到模块ssh2,以后所有的操作都依据ssh2连接句柄完成。 libssh: https://www.libssh2.org/ ssh2
原创 2022-05-30 17:10:53
1959阅读
   从第一次听说spring到现在应该有一年多时间了,对于这个陌生有熟悉框架只能说又爱又恨,爱是因为它强大恨是因为太强大,强大到我现在都说不明白spring到底是什么,今天就从皮毛开始说起吧:一、描述一句话总结那么:spring是以控制反转和面向切面为核心轻量级容器 框架。不过这句话信息量有些大,至于详细解释我觉得我没有百度解释明白,不过可以说一句是:spri
1、确认自己框架环境:2、确认自己框架资源jar包:3、确认自己配置文件:4、确认自己代码编写:5、测试自己代码:6、整合成功:常见异常和处理总结:其他待续……
原创 2015-05-31 22:18:25
623阅读
# SSH2框架整合Redis 在开发Web应用程序时,SSH2框架(Spring + Spring MVC + MyBatis)被广泛应用于Java后端开发中。而Redis作为一种高性能内存数据库,也被用来缓存数据以提高系统性能和响应速度。本文将介绍如何在SSH2框架中整合Redis,并提供代码示例。 ## 为什么要整合Redis Redis作为一种内存数据库,拥有高速读写性能,可以
原创 2024-02-27 06:18:37
72阅读
什么是SSH2框架。好处在哪里?   SSH2框架: 具体来说应该是:struts2.0+spring3.2+hirbnate2.5 典型J2EE三层结构,分为表现层、中间层(业务逻辑层)和数据服务层。三层体系将业务规则、数据访问及合法性校验等工作放在中间层处理。客户端不直接与数据库交互,而是通过组件与中间层建立连接,再由
paramiko  是基于Python实现SSH2远程安全连接,支持认证及秘钥方式。可以实现远程命令执行、文件传输、中间SSH代理功能,相当于Pexpect,封装层次更高,更贴近SSH协议功能。  paramiko是第三方模块,需要进行安装后使用。SSHClient类示例:  通过使用用户名,密码方式,通过exec_commands()方法执行命令。1 #!/usr/bin/evn pyt
转载 2023-10-08 21:42:38
247阅读
本项目使用Struts2+spring3+hibernate3;第一步:引入jar包,具体需要哪些包根据实际情况加入。注意:把jar包导入后需要对所有包Add to Build Path;然后对工程名右键Build Path——>configure Build Path——>Add External JARS选择tomcat路径,添加"servlet-api.jar"  "e
转载 2023-09-14 16:50:37
113阅读
1、建立webproject 创建数据库 导入向相应jar包 2、 持久层: (1)在cn.itcast.elec.domain中创建持久化类ElecText @SuppressWarnings("serial") public class ElecText implements java.io.
转载 2017-07-05 16:42:00
137阅读
2评论
SSH2登录: 现在确认能否不输入口令就用ssh登录localhost: $ ssh localhost 如果不输入口令就无法用ssh登陆localhost,执行下面的命令: $ cd ~/.ssh2 $ ssh-keygen2 -t rsa  $ echo "IdKey id_rsa_2048_a" > identifica
原创 2009-06-17 13:06:00
1401阅读
 SSH2登录:我们确认一下能否不输入口令就用ssh登录localhost:$ ssh localhost若是不输入口令就无法用ssh登陆localhost,执行下面的指令:$ rm -fr ~/.ssh2$ mkdir ~/.ssh2$ cd ~/.ssh2$ ssh-keygen2 -t rsa $ echo "IdKey id_rsa_2048_a" > identification$
转载 2013-06-07 20:40:00
331阅读
2评论
在Linux系统中,SSH(Secure Shell)是一种用于远程登录到服务器协议,通过加密通道来传输数据,保证了数据安全性和完整性。SSH2作为SSH升级版本,提供了更高级加密算法和更强大身份验证机制,更加安全可靠。 在使用Linux系统时,默认情况下,是可以通过SSH远程登录。用户可以使用ssh命令来连接到远程服务器,并进行各种操作。例如,可以通过ssh命令登录到另一台主机,并
原创 2024-02-20 11:57:27
200阅读
查看http://cn2.php.net/manual/zh/ssh2.requirements.php可以知道ssh2需要openssl 和 libssh2 1、安装openssl,openssl-devel和libssh2 yum install openssl yum install openssl-devel yum install libssh2 2、安装s
原创 2012-02-01 21:57:29
967阅读
ssh2框架整合注意事项:web.xml:        contextConfigLocation            /WEB-INF/applicationContext.xml            org.springframework.web.context.ContextLoaderListener  struts.xml:
原创 2023-03-27 12:15:52
116阅读
SSH(Secure Shell)是一种加密网络协议,用于在不安全网络中安全地传输数据。SSH可以提供对网络服务安全访问,例如远程登录或文件传输。SSH最新版本是SSH-2,在Linux系统上广泛使用。 在Linux系统中,SSH-2是通过OpenSSH实现。OpenSSH是一个免费开源软件,为Linux系统提供了加密远程登录和文件传输功能。通过SSH-2协议,用户可以远程登录到L
原创 2024-03-12 11:06:09
158阅读
web.xml配置如下: struts2 org.apache.struts2.dispatcher.FilterDispatcher struts...
转载 2013-12-02 23:01:00
140阅读
2评论
/** * 查询省份名称 * @author YHD * @return * @see */ @SuppressWarnings("unchecked") @Override public...
转载 2014-01-19 17:59:00
102阅读
2评论
  • 1
  • 2
  • 3
  • 4
  • 5